SLIM CHIM

by Phillip Ginn Difficulty: 3 Battery Exercise

A long, long, long basic flam exercise that starts out simply and ends with a flam ram.

Difficulty:
3
For exercising four basic flam rudiments: flam accents, flam taps, Swiss triplets, and pata-fla-flas; rudiments are combined in a unison grid-fashion to prepare for a ram-style application that emulates musical patterns without becoming actual music; over-the-bar phrases; 3-part laying; basses indulge in flam accents; bass grooves provide underlying support for tempo; bass splits based on sextuplet partials; long play time in order to work the mind and hands without stopping;

    Description:

    This exercise takes its time going through four basic flam rudiments, working on tap-to-accent relationships and feel before culminating in a grid. Waiting at the end is a challenging flam ram. All the while, the basses provide a laid back groove. Great for full battery warm-ups and for exercising and perfecting the basic flam rudiments.
